New Step in Apple's AI Strategy: Acquisition of AI21 Labs

Technology giant Apple is accelerating its investments in art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ning. The company recently announced its acquisition of Israel-based AI startup AI21 Labs. AI21 Labs specializes in advanced computer vision technologies that interpret users' facial expressions and movements in real-time, utilizing this data to enrich digital interactions. This acquisition is viewed as a strong indicator of Apple's commitment to innovation in human-computer interfaces, accessibility solutions, and user experience enhancements.

Deal Details and Potential Impacts

Financial details of the acquisition agreement were not disclosed to the public, consistent with Apple's traditional policy. However, industry analysts note that acquisitions of such niche, advanced-technology companies typically reach hundreds of millions of dollars. The AI21 Labs team and its technologies are expected to be integrated into Apple's existing AI and AR/VR (Augmented Reality/Virtual Reality) projects. This technology holds revolutionary potential for user interfaces, particularly for Apple's rumored mixed reality glasses or next-generation iPads and iPhones.

What Will the Technology Do?

The technology developed by AI21 Labs goes beyond simple facial recognition. The system can detect subtle details such as users' frowns, smiles, winks, or head movements and convert these into specific commands or digital responses. This could pave the way for groundbreaking applications in the following areas:

  • Accessibility: Enabling physically disabled users to control devices entirely through facial movements.
  • Augmented and Virtual Reality: Facilitating more natural and intuitive interactions within immersive environments.
  • Human-Computer Interfaces: Creating touch-free control systems for various applications and devices.
  • User Experience: Developing more responsive and personalized interactions across Apple's ecosystem.

The integration of AI21 Labs' expertise is anticipated to significantly enhance Apple's capabilities in developing next-generation interactive technologies, particularly as the company expands its presence in mixed reality and advanced accessibility features. This move aligns with Apple's broader strategy of controlling key technologies that differentiate its products and services in competitive markets.
